The DT1990 are just awesome with the analytical pads. Upgraded from the DT880 250ohm. I do not regret making the purchase. The DT1990s sound better in every way. The thing I love about Beyerdynamic headphones is how repairable they make them. You can pretty much replace any part that breaks quite easily. They went a step further by making the drivers removable without needing to get out a soldering iron. While soldering isn't that difficult (takes a bit of practice if you've never done it before), it's just nice to see a manufacturer making it easy to replace something rather than making it harder. My only real concern with Beyerdymamic headphones is hair. Hair seems to be an issue. Hair can make its way onto the driver which can cause an annoying rattle on bass frequencies. This can either be an easy fix (if the hair is managing to touch the driver diaphragm by poking through the paper baffle) or a harder one (hair is on the diaphragm itself, requiring you to actually remove the driver from the paper baffle housing). It happened to my DT880s after several years (hair got on the diaphragm) and also happened to my DT1990s after several months of use (luckily the problematic hair was just poking the driver through the paper baffle and could easily be removed). Not sure if this is an issue on other headphones, but it seems to be an issue on Beyerdynamic headphones. That said, I don't think I'll be upgrading from the 1990s any time soon. I'm into mastering and got the 1990's last week to compare to the HD650 which I used for 2 years on a Topping L50 amp. The headband of the 1990 was better for longer sessions imho. I had to do some EQ adjustments for my preferred sound, as I did with the HD650, after which I concluded it was easier to reach my goal with the 1990, using less EQ (tiny boost lows, notch 8 khz) and gain more details. The difference was small but I did find the transients easier to hear (including setting the important limiter threshold before introducing audible distortion). Sold the HD650 easily, I'm happy with my choice and enjoy work even more.
